The Classic Garage Workbench: A Sturdy Foundation for Any Project
When you picture a traditional workshop, the image likely includes a heavy-duty, no-nonsense workbench. This classic design is the workhorse of the DIY world, and for good reason. Its construction prioritizes strength and stability above all else, creating a rock-solid platform that won’t wobble or shift under heavy loads or vigorous work like sawing and hammering. The core of this design is a robust frame built entirely from 2x4 lumber. Typically, the legs are formed by laminating two 2x4s together into an 'L' shape or simply doubling them up, providing immense load-bearing capacity. These legs are connected by upper and lower aprons, also made from 2x4s, forming a rigid box frame that resists racking and twisting forces. The simplicity of this joinery, often accomplished with just wood screws and glue, makes it an accessible first project.
The versatility of this classic 2x4 work bench is one of its greatest assets. You can easily customize its dimensions to fit any available space. A common size is around 6 to 8 feet long and 24 to 30 inches deep, but you can adjust these measurements as needed. The height is particularly important for ergonomics; a good rule of thumb is to make the benchtop level with your wrist when you stand beside it with your arms hanging naturally. One of the most popular and practical additions is a full-length lower shelf. This not only provides a huge amount of storage for power tools, material cutoffs, or storage bins but also adds significant structural reinforcement to the legs. For the top, a double layer of 3/4-inch MDF or plywood creates a thick, durable, and easily replaceable surface. Many builders top it off with a sheet of 1/4-inch hardboard, which acts as a sacrificial layer that can be swapped out once it becomes too marred with paint, glue, or cuts.
Going Mobile: Building a Versatile Rolling 2x4 Work Bench
For many modern workshops, especially those in smaller garages or shared spaces, flexibility is key. A mobile workbench provides the best of both worlds: a sturdy work surface when you need it and the ability to reclaim your floor space when you don't. Building a rolling 2x4 work bench follows many of the same principles as a static one, but with a few critical modifications to accommodate movement and ensure stability. The foundation remains a strong 2x4 frame, but it's often wise to add extra cross-bracing, particularly on the lower stretchers where the casters will be mounted. This prevents the frame from twisting or flexing as it's rolled across an uneven garage floor. The real magic, of course, comes from the casters. It is crucial to invest in high-quality, heavy-duty casters that can support the combined weight of the bench, your tools, and any project you place upon it. Look for casters with a load rating of at least 200-300 pounds each and, most importantly, a reliable locking mechanism. Locking casters are non-negotiable, as they prevent the bench from dangerously sliding away while you are sawing, routing, or applying force.
The design possibilities for a mobile bench are vast. A popular approach is to create a 'cart' style bench, often with multiple shelves for storing frequently used tools and supplies. This turns your workbench into a self-contained project station that you can move to wherever the work is happening. Another clever idea is the modular approach. You can build two or three smaller, identical mobile benches. Used separately, they serve as individual workstations or outfeed tables. When you need a larger surface for assembly, you can simply roll them together, lock the casters, and create one large, unified workbench. This modularity is perfect for workshops that need to adapt to different types of projects. When designing your mobile 2x4 work bench, consider incorporating features like a built-in power strip for convenient access to electricity or tool holsters on the side for cordless drills and drivers. This thoughtful planning transforms a simple rolling table into a highly efficient and indispensable part of your workflow.

The Miter Saw Station
A dedicated miter saw station is a game-changer for anyone who frequently cuts boards to length. The basic concept involves building a central, recessed platform for the miter saw, so its cutting deck sits flush with the workbench surfaces on either side. These side wings provide crucial support for long pieces of lumber, preventing them from tipping and ensuring a straight, accurate cut. A 2x4 frame is ideal for this, allowing you to easily build the sturdy base and support wings. Advanced versions of this design incorporate even more features. You can integrate a fence system along the back with a built-in measuring tape and a 'stop block'. This allows you to make repeatable cuts of the same length without measuring and marking each piece individually. The space underneath the wings is perfect for custom-built cabinets or drawers for blade storage, or even a dedicated shop vac connection for dust collection.
The Assembly and Outfeed Table
Large projects, like building cabinets or furniture, require a large, flat surface for assembly. Similarly, ripping long sheets of plywood on a table saw is safer and more accurate with a large outfeed table to support the material after it passes the blade. A mobile 2x4 work bench is perfectly suited for this role. The key design requirement is that the tabletop is perfectly flat and, for an outfeed table, that its height is precisely level with your table saw's surface. Using a simple 2x4 frame with heavy-duty locking casters allows you to roll it into place when needed and store it away when you're done. Many woodworkers will build these tables with a 'torsion box' style top or add significant bracing to ensure it remains perfectly flat over time. You can also drill a grid of 'dog holes' into the surface to use with bench dogs and clamps, turning it into a highly effective clamping and work-holding station.

Choosing the Right Work Surface
The top of your workbench takes the most abuse, so selecting the right material is crucial. For a general-purpose bench, a double layer of 3/4-inch MDF (Medium-Density Fiberboard) is a popular choice. It's inexpensive, incredibly flat, and heavy, which adds to the bench's stability. Plywood is another excellent option, offering more structural strength and resistance to sagging over long spans. For a more traditional and durable surface, a solid wood top made from laminated boards like maple or birch is the premium choice; it can be sanded down and refinished for a lifetime of use. A brilliant and cost-effective strategy is to add a sacrificial top layer of 1/8-inch or 1/4-inch hardboard over your primary surface. This thin layer takes all the dings, paint spills, and glue drips. When it gets too beaten up, you can simply unscrew it and replace it for a few dollars, leaving your main benchtop pristine.
Integrated Storage, Power, and Vises
Unlocking your bench's full potential involves incorporating smart solutions for storage and work-holding. The open design of a 2x4 frame is a blank canvas. The most straightforward addition is a full-length bottom shelf for storing large tool cases and material. You can also easily build and install custom drawers or cabinets between the legs for organizing hand tools and hardware. For wall-mounted benches, adding a pegboard or a French cleat system to the wall behind the bench provides versatile, visible storage for frequently used tools. Another essential upgrade is integrated power. Mounting a long power strip along the front or back apron of the bench eliminates the need for extension cords and keeps power within easy reach. Finally, no serious workbench is complete without a vise. A sturdy bench vise, whether for metalworking or woodworking, securely bolts to the corner of the bench and provides the clamping power needed for countless tasks, from holding a board for planing to securing a part for filing.
The Classic Knock-Down 2x4 Work Bench
For many woodworkers and DIY enthusiasts, the first foray into shop furniture is the classic knock-down 2x4 work bench. Its enduring popularity stems from a brilliant combination of simplicity, low cost, and impressive sturdiness. This design is founded on the principle that a workbench doesn't need complex joinery or a permanent footprint to be highly effective. The core of its construction relies on creating two sturdy leg assemblies, often in an 'H' shape, and connecting them with long stretchers. The magic lies in the joinery; instead of permanent glue and screws, this style typically uses half-lap joints secured with carriage bolts, washers, and nuts. This hardware-based approach is what gives the bench its 'knock-down' capability. By simply undoing a few bolts, the entire base can be disassembled into flat components, making it perfect for those who need to move their workshop, work in a temporary space like a driveway, or simply reclaim floor space in a shared garage.
The top for this style of 2x4 work bench is usually a simple affair, but offers surprising versatility. A common choice is a double layer of 3/4-inch MDF or plywood, glued and screwed together to create a heavy, flat, and stable 1.5-inch thick surface. This top is then typically attached to the base from underneath with screws, or it can even be left unattached, held in place by its own substantial weight and cleats on the underside that nestle it onto the base frame. One of the greatest advantages of this simple top is that it can be treated as a sacrificial surface. If it gets damaged by glue, paint, or errant cuts, it can be easily and inexpensively replaced without needing to rebuild the entire bench. For added rigidity, diagonal bracing can be added to the leg assemblies or between the long stretchers, further preventing any racking or wobbling during heavy use.
Building a Heavy-Duty Laminated 2x4 Work Bench
When your projects demand uncompromising stability and a surface that can withstand serious abuse, a heavy-duty laminated 2x4 work bench is the ultimate solution. Unlike lighter designs, this style prioritizes mass and rigidity above all else, creating a piece of shop furniture that can last a lifetime. The heart of this bench is its top, which is constructed by laminating dozens of 2x4s together face-to-face or edge-to-edge. The most common and effective method is to orient the 2x4s on their edges, creating a top that is 3.5 inches thick. This process involves selecting the straightest boards possible, applying a generous amount of strong wood glue like a PVA Type II or III, and using numerous clamps to apply immense, even pressure. The resulting slab is incredibly dense, heavy, and resistant to vibration, making it ideal for tasks like hand-planing, chiseling, or metalworking where any movement in the work surface can compromise accuracy. Flattening this massive top after the glue has cured is a critical step, often accomplished with a handheld power planer, a large hand plane, or a custom-built router sled.
The base for such a monumental top must be equally robust. A simple screwed-together frame will not suffice. Instead, the legs and stretchers are also made from laminated 2x4s to create thick, heavy timbers. These components are joined using strong, time-tested woodworking joints like mortise and tenons or massive half-laps reinforced with both glue and structural screws or dowels. This approach, often inspired by traditional European designs like the Roubo workbench, ensures that the base can support the hundreds of pounds of the top while remaining completely rigid. The immense weight of the completed 2x4 work bench is one of its greatest assets. It will not slide, shift, or wobble, providing a rock-solid foundation for any project you can throw at it. While it lacks portability, its permanence and sheer strength offer a level of performance that lighter benches simply cannot match.
A Mobile 2x4 Work Bench with Integrated Storage
In a modern workshop where space is often at a premium and flexibility is paramount, a mobile 2x4 work bench with integrated storage can be the most valuable asset. This design takes the fundamental strength of 2x4 construction and adds the crucial elements of mobility and organization, transforming it from a static station into a dynamic hub for all your projects. The primary feature is the addition of casters. It is critical to choose casters that are appropriate for the task. Look for heavy-duty locking casters, preferably a 'total-lock' style that freezes both the wheel's rotation and the swivel mechanism. The weight rating is also non-negotiable; calculate the estimated final weight of your bench, plus the heaviest project you might place on it, and select casters that can comfortably handle that load. For the ultimate combination of mobility and stability, some builders devise retractable caster systems where the bench rests on solid feet during use but can be lifted onto the wheels for movement. This provides the rock-solid feel of a stationary bench with the convenience of a mobile cart.
Integrating storage into the base frame is what elevates this design. The simplest and most effective addition is a full lower shelf, typically made from plywood or MDF, supported by the bottom stretchers of the bench frame. This single shelf provides a huge amount of space for storing bulky power tools, material offcuts, or toolboxes, keeping them off the floor and within easy reach. The design of the 2x4 work bench frame can be easily modified to create bays for future drawers or custom-built cabinets. By planning the spacing of the vertical leg supports, you can create standardized openings perfect for adding modular storage as your needs evolve. This versatility makes the mobile bench a true workshop workhorse. It can be rolled next to a table saw to act as an outfeed table, moved to the center of the room for assembly projects, or tucked neatly against a wall when not in use, all while keeping your most-used tools organized and accessible.
